新试剂1-(2-苯并噻唑)-3-(2,4-二羟基苯)-三氮烯的合成及应用研究

摘    要:报道了新显色剂1-(2-苯并噻唑)-3-(2,4-二羟基苯)-三氮烯(BTDHBT)的合成及其与Cu(Ⅱ)的显色反应。研究了试剂与Cu(Ⅱ)的显色反应条件,建立了一个测定铜的光度分析新方法。在最佳实验条件下,反应在室温下放置10 m in的工作曲线的线性范围为0.1~2.5μg/mL,回归方程为A=0.0644+0.074C(μg/L),相关系数r=0.9978,表观摩尔系数ε为30.7 m3/(mol.cm)。对2 mg/L Cu(Ⅱ)测定的相对标准偏差为1.16%(n=11),将方法用于铝合金样品中铜的测定,结果满意。

Synthesis of a New Reagent 1 - (2 - benzothiazole) - 3 - ( 2,4-di - hydroxybenzene) - Triazene and Its Application

Abstract:A new color reagent 1-(2-benzothiazole)-3-(2,4-di-hydroxybenzene)-triazene was synthesized and a spectrophotometric method for the determination of Cu(Ⅱ) was developed based on the color reaction of the regent with Cu(Ⅱ).Under the optimum conditions,the color reaction was at room temperature for 10 min and the linear range for the determination of Cu(Ⅱ) was 0.1~ 2.5 μg/mL,with the linear regression equation of A = 0.0161+ 0.0185c(μg/25 mL,r = 0.9978) and the molar absorption of 3.07′ 104 L·mol1·cm-1.The relatively standard deviation was 1.16%(n=11) and the method was satisfactory for the determination of copper from aluminum alloys.
